What is Artificial Intelligence? 

Artificial intelligence (AI) involves technologies enabling machines to mimic human-like activities, such as learning a new skill or using creative reasoning. Computers have struggled with abstract ideas, and AI seeks to remedy this issue to improve human lifestyles and working standards. 

A business can leverage AI for contextual intelligence services that attract and engage new customers, facilitating market share growth. 

Similarly, AI-powered conversational chatbots can interact with prospective buyers to enrich consumer experiences. Such use cases help companies increase their customer retention rate. Therefore, customer lifetime value (CLTV) may show increments. 

What is Business Analytics? 

Business analytics means recognising the strengths and weaknesses of a company’s operations using data models to identify performance improvement strategies. It is an enterprise application of statistical and computing tools developed by professional data analysts. 

The scope of performing business analytics includes standard components like data collection, storage, cleaning, validation, and pattern recognition. However, a business analyst’s top priority is to find solutions to various problems encountered in project execution, marketing, legal compliance, and financial planning.
